Maintained a clean driving record for the past 5 years as an active driver Key Responsibilities Provide exceptional valet and customer service for patients and guests, primarily entailing the parking and retrieval of vehicles with urgency and operational efficiency, while ensuring the safety and security of people and vehicles
This role will require continuous physical engagement in an outdoor environment that at times may include being exposed to harsh elements including severe heat, cold weather, rain, sleet, snow, and other inclement weather
Physical involvement will include walking, standing, pushing, and pulling of various luggage/belongings in and out of a patient's vehicle, all while delivering outstanding customer service
Daily use of apps/technology to maintain operational efficiency and logistics

Qualifications About The Job Our Hospitality and Valet Team plays a crucial role in shaping the first and last impressions of patients and guests during their hospital visits, allowing them to make a significant impact every day. This team understands that people come first, embodying exceptional customer service in their interactions with patients, guests, and hospital staff. They warmly welcome individuals and go above and beyond by providing assistance with various services, such as loading and unloading vehicles, helping those with mobility challenges, and offering wheelchair and escort services when needed. These actions are just a small part of what our team does to enhance the patient experience.
